Primary Purpose:

Educates graduate and/or post graduate students, with a prior faculty appointment or by way of experience in a responsible position related to an academic area of specialization.

Essential Job Functions: 

1. Teaches College of Osteopathic Medicine courses in the classroom or in small group discussion or laboratory as assigned.
2. Participates in or leads research and scholarly activities within the department and across the university.
3. Provides consultative services to college outpatient clinics.
4. Participates in small groups, laboratories, etc. as requested.
5. Provides and maintains a reliable schedule of office hours for student advising, tutoring, remediation and consultation.
6. Participates in department and college-wide committee meetings.
7. Engages in curriculum development related to current and new courses.
8. Maintains a personal professional development plan, which may include research or other creative activities to assure growth within field.
9. Displays professional behavior and ethics in all aspects of job performance.
10. Performs other duties as assigned or required.

Preferred Qualifications: 

1. Active Florida licensure for nutrition and dietetics for clinical services.
2. Current Registration with the Commission on Dietetic Registration. Candidates with extensive academic experience in nutrition may be considered in lieu of RDN credential.
3. Previous experience in a similar position and working knowledge of the ACEND accreditation standards.
4. Must have a robust and developed Curriculum Vitae indicating an active contribution within the profession of nutrition.
